What this template helps you do
Brunch waitlists grow when small delays stack up. This tracker separates coffee, ordering, kitchen, check, and QR menu friction.

Brunch Turnover Bottleneck Tracker worksheet example
| Table | Seated | Main delay | Observed cause | Fix |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 12 | 10:05 | Coffee delay | Barista backup | Pre-batch drip refills |
| 18 | 10:12 | Order delay | Menu questions | Add clearer photos |
| 6 | 10:20 | Food delay | Egg station bottleneck | Reduce special count |
| 21 | 10:35 | Check delay | Payment queue | Assign closer |
| 4 | 10:40 | QR scan issue | Glare on table card | Move QR card |

How to use the turnover bottleneck tracker
Fill the worksheet from current operations
Use today's brunch restaurant menu, prep, inventory, or content details rather than a generic template.
Choose the guest-facing decision
Mark the exact price, availability, description, photo, tag, or section change that should reach guests.
Review before publishing
Have a manager or owner check the operational note before the QR menu is updated.
Publish and monitor
Update the live QR menu, then watch scan behavior, item views, and repeated staff questions.
Keep internal notes and guest menus aligned
The worksheet is only useful if it leads to a clear menu action. Decide what guests should see, publish the update, and verify the live QR menu after the change.
